A box contains 35 gems, of which 10 are real diamonds and 25 are fake diamonds. Gems are randomly taken out of the box, one at a
USPshnik [31]

Answer:

Probability = 0.504

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

Gems= 35

Real = 10

Fake = 25

Required

Determine the probability of selecting two fakes

The probability can be represented as thus: P(Fake\ and\ Fake)

Using the following probability formula, we have:

P(Fake\ and\ Fake) = P(Fake) * P(Fake)

Each probability is calculated by dividing number of fakes by total number of gems:

P(Fake\ and\ Fake) = \frac{25}{35} * \frac{25-1}{35-1}

The minus 1 (-1) represent the numbers of fake and total gems left after the first selection

P(Fake\ and\ Fake) = \frac{25}{35} * \frac{24}{34}

P(Fake\ and\ Fake) = \frac{5}{7} * \frac{12}{17}

P(Fake\ and\ Fake) = \frac{60}{119}

P(Fake\ and\ Fake) = 0.504

<em>Hence, the required probability is approximately 0.504</em>
